Gelato Strain Origin

The Gelato Strain Origin is not quite known. It has several names but is considered to be a Californian hybrid. The Cookie Fam genetics company is responsible for its creation. In their quest to create a new strain, they crossed the Cookie and Sherbet strains. The result is Gelato, a strain with a mellow, uplifting high. Its delicious aroma and sweet smoke are just icing on the cake. Depending on your tolerance level, this marijuana strain may be too potent for you.

While it is not recommended for long-term use, the Gelato strain is ideal for daytime use. It has an average THC content of 25 percent and a moderate level of CBD. The gelato high is quick and brings about a creative and motivational mindset. It is slightly indica dominant, with a five-to-four ratio of indica to sativa. The high may feel similar to that of strong caffeine, with some pain-relieving effects.

Cookie Fam Genetics created the Gelato marijuana strain in San Francisco, California. The company created multiple phenotypes of this hybrid, with a slight tilt toward Indica. It is sometimes called Larry Bird, after the NBA player. Cookie Fam Genetics also produced cannabis strains named after Michael Phelps, Tiger Woods, and Mike Tyson. These athletes all made a name for themselves in a cannabis strain.
